Elon Musk ‘A Fan Of Modi’, Tesla Or Starlink Coming To India Soon!

By
OB Bureau

Bhubaneswar: After his meeting with Prime Minister Narendra Modi, founder of Tesla Elon Musk on Wednesday said that he was incredibly excited about the future of India as it had more to offer the world than any other large country.

Calling himself a “fan of Modi”, Musk added that he spoke about possible investments from Tesla or Starlink in India. “I am confident Tesla will be in India and will do so as soon as humanly possible.”

His praise was the aftermath of what he called an excellent meeting with the Prime Minister, who is on a five-day official state visit to the US. “It was excellent and a very good conversation. I am planning to visit India next year,” Musk said.

Modi met the now owner of Twitter at the Lotte New York Palace Hotel.

He also praised PM Modi for his vision for India. “PM Modi really cares about India because he is pushing us to make significant investment in India, which is something that we tend to do. He really wants to do the right thing for India. He wants to be open, he wants to be supportive to the companies. And obviously, at the same time, make sure that it accrues to India’s advantage.”

The Prime Minister has invited Elon Musk to visit India to make significant investments for his electric car Tesla in India. Last month, executives of Tesla had visited India and held talks with Indian bureaucrats and ministers on establishing a manufacturing base for cars and batteries in India while Musk had hinted at picking a location for a new factory by the end of this year.

They had earlier in 2015 during Modi’s visit to Tesla Motors factory in California.

This is the Prime Minister’s maiden state visit. He is scheduled to meet the Indian community there and hold a tete-a-tete with President Joe Biden.
